On 3/9/2024 at 11:19 AM, avp1234 said:

We’re currently on the Silhouette and have had the worst experience of all the cruises we’ve been on. Yesterday, while getting ready for dinner, my husband was in the bathroom when he heard the toilet making a terrible rumbling sound. He looked to see what was happening, you know how small the bathrooms are? When he did his face and shirt got sprayed with black sewage.it was literally everywhere. 
 

Black sewage/chemicals/feces was all over the bathroom and him. He’s trying to wash it out of his eyes/face, I call and they say they’re having a sewage problem, which doesn’t help me. I open the door and find our attendant. He says there’s been a line break. Another lady shows up and I tell her what happened, panicking. I tell them he needs an eye wash etc because there’s obviously bacteria and disease. All the time their acting like it’s no big deal. 
 

I called home and talked to someone what to do. They said to have them do an eye wash, give oral antibiotics and go to his dr when he gets back. We go to the medical center, he’s panicking, they hook him up to oxygen and do the eye wash. The put little plastic suction like cups on your eyes and wash them with a bag of solution. 
 

Long story semi short, it was handled terrible. I was promised a medical report from a dr this morning. They called and said it will be today or tomorrow. I went to guest relations, and spoke with Abraham, There were several people there complaining because their toilets had been not working since 2pm. He talked to me like I was just some dumb woman and ended up walking off from me. There was another lady listening and she tried to help me and he walked off from her too. And the worst part, not one person told my husband they were sorry this happened. 
 

I’m not asking for compensation, and it surely wasn’t offered, I just want the documentation of what happened so I can take it to his dr when we get home because he’ll need it for future blood work etc when we get home to make sure he didn’t contract something. 
 

Do not go on this ship. If something happened they don’t care.

On Silhouette beginning March11.    I posted comments earlier but wish to add that the ship was wiped clean but not scrubbed!   Our balcony was only cleaned once.   Our toilet stool always had a black ring around water edge…even though it had been freshly cleaned by  steward.  When glanced from across the room, closet and exterior door.   Carpet stain by trash can in main cabin.

Attendant had to do 19 rooms each day.   Not enough time to wipe down let alone freshen linens, check bathroom, remake bed.    Celebrity needs a “ detail team” to go thru the ship once in a while.   
we opted for this ship as it had gone thru a recent refurbishment.  But that must mean new carpet and tv and LED lights but not a lot more in cabins.
